📝 Abstract
This paper presents a Model Predictive Control-based motion planning and control pipeline for autonomous car racing capable of adapting to different driving contexts, such as overtaking, nominal driving, and countersteering. A Cost Blending state machine manages the identification of different driving contexts and the selection of their predefined weights to be applied to the Model Predictive Planning (MPP) and Control (MPC) modules. The two optimization-based solutions share the same problem formulation and model, differing only in horizon length, rate, tuning, and in their open-loop versus closed-loop approach to maximize the effectiveness of their interaction. The work is validated on the fully autonomous open-wheel racecar Superformula EAV-25, with a lap time achieved that is within 2% of the best human driver reference. The results demonstrate the capability of the solution in driving at the limit of handling, smoothly executing overtaking maneuvers, and quickly reacting to high oversteering conditions to recover the vehicle stability.
